AC Installation Prices in Liberty Hill, TX
Average prices based on local Liberty Hill market data. Actual prices may vary by scope.
| Service | Price Range |
|---|---|
2.5-Ton Central AC System Install Standard efficiency for homes under 1,500 sq ft | $4,500-$7,500 |
3.5-Ton Central AC System Install Mid-range system for 1,500-2,500 sq ft homes | $5,500-$9,500 |
5-Ton Central AC System Install Large capacity for homes over 2,500 sq ft | $7,000-$12,000 |
Single-Zone Mini Split Install One indoor unit with outdoor compressor | $3,000-$5,500 |
High-Efficiency AC (18+ SEER2) Premium efficiency with federal tax credit eligibility | $8,000-$15,000 |

AC Installation FAQ - Liberty Hill, TX
How much does AC installation cost in Texas?
AC installation in Texas ranges from $4,500 to $15,000 depending on system type, size, and efficiency rating. A standard 3-ton central AC unit runs $5,500 to $9,500 installed. High-efficiency models with 18+ SEER2 ratings cost more upfront but qualify for federal tax credits and save significantly on monthly electric bills during the long Texas cooling season.
What is the best AC brand for Texas heat?
Trane, Carrier, and Lennox are considered top-tier brands with strong Texas dealer networks and warranty support. Rheem, Goodman, and Amana offer excellent value at lower price points. The best brand for your home depends on budget, efficiency needs, and local dealer availability. All major brands perform well in Texas heat when properly sized and installed by a licensed contractor.
How long does AC installation take?
A straightforward AC replacement using existing ductwork and electrical connections takes 4 to 8 hours and is typically completed in one day. First-time installations or systems requiring new ductwork take 2 to 3 days. If electrical panel upgrades or concrete pad work is needed, add another day. Your installer will provide a specific timeline during the estimate visit.
When is the best time to install a new AC in Texas?
Spring (March through May) and fall (September through November) offer the best pricing and fastest scheduling because demand is lower. Summer installations are available but technicians are busiest with emergency repairs, which can delay scheduling. Many manufacturers and dealers offer early-season promotions and rebates during spring to encourage off-peak installations.
Do I need a permit for AC installation in Texas?
Yes, most Texas cities and counties require a mechanical permit for AC installation or replacement. Licensed HVAC contractors typically pull the permit and schedule the required inspection as part of their service. Permit costs range from $50 to $250 depending on your municipality. Unpermitted work can create issues when selling your home and may void manufacturer warranties.
How long will my new AC system last in Texas?
A properly installed and maintained AC system in Texas lasts 12 to 18 years on average. The extended cooling season in Texas means more wear compared to northern climates. Regular maintenance including annual tune-ups, monthly filter changes, and keeping the outdoor unit clean can push your system toward the upper end of that range. High-quality installations with proper sizing also extend lifespan.

Common AC Installation Problems in Liberty Hill
These are the most frequent issues our customers need help with. Sound familiar?
AC Not Cooling
Air conditioner runs but does not cool the house, often a refrigerant or compressor issue.
Uneven Temperatures
Hot and cold spots throughout the home from duct leaks or poor airflow.
Strange Noises
Banging, squealing, or rattling from the unit indicating worn parts.
High Energy Bills
Sudden spike in utility costs from an inefficient or failing HVAC system.
Thermostat Problems
Thermostat not responding, incorrect readings, or system not cycling properly.
AC Freezing Up
Ice forming on the evaporator coil from low refrigerant or airflow issues.
